Industrial-chic taproom with stellar craft brews, games, coffee, and rotating food trucks in a spacious, dog-friendly hangout with great vibes.

Where to Eat Near the Minneapolis Convention Center

"This slick brewery is a favorite of Minneapolis beer aficionados. Have a hang with a beer flight and a round of hammerschlagen. There’s no food made on site, but food trucks make a regular appearance. Outside walk." - Joy Summers

On the Grid : Lakes and Legends Brewing Company

"Lake and Legends has brought delicately balanced Belgian-style ales to a neighborhood not normally associated with craft beer. Chasing the “farm-to-bottle” philosophy, they landed their roots in Minneapolis due to the strong agricultural tradition here. The rustic feel is strong in the 3,500 square foot taproom, which the owner describes as an “urban farmhouse” with an earthy décor and regular live music." - Spyder Trap

Overall great brewery. Large, open space which is perfect for big groups to watch sporting events with lots of screens. They now have AXE THROWING which looks super fun. Dog friendly & kid friendly. At certain hours, there is free parking in the Emerson School lot across the street. They offer coffee in the morning and beer in the evening...what more can you ask for?!

For gamers, by gamers. Spacious, made for community and hosting events. Paintings by local artists line the bar wall, ready to be purchased. Axe throwing area. Super dog friendly. Warm, welcoming beertenders. Very try-friendly, with flights of everything, even coffees and N/As. We tried the N/A flight - I'd suggest they switch to offering a flight of kombuchas. As a friend put it, every variety felt like "the flavor is being shouted from the next room over." This space is minimal on food. Lotzza motzza pizzas, beef sticks that are an upgraded Slim Jim, bagels, and other random-ish offerings. Drop by early enough on the right days and visit the taco truck if preferred.

Had the immense pleasure of checking out one of MN's newest breweries Brühaven ! Taking over the old Lakes and Legends location, Brühaven is starting off big and already making a name for themselves in their beer craft, and in the community! I was able to try their Prog Rock Hazy IPA (not pictured), The Minneapolitan IPA, and the Pup's Premium Lager. All the beers were stellar!! With some amazing updates coming to the brewery, including a coffee shop, pickup window, and some garage doors to allow for outside seating access...this spot is quickly becoming the go-to brewery for locals and their dogs (yes they are dog friendly!!)
